Angularjs open pdf file

To open the pdf document in an iframe, the pdfviewerapplication. The angularjspdf uses images, translations and such are being loaded from the web folder, so please make sure all the pdf sources will have in your web folder. Displaying pdf files in your angular application beyond java. A controller is defined using ngcontroller directive. Hi, i have data on my div which contain the details of pdf files. How to download a pdf file forcefully instead of opening it in a browser using js. If you want to download that file then you can also download that file in a specidied directory or file as pdf form and after clicking downloaded file it will open. The directive embeds the full viewer, which allows you to scroll through the pdf file. The adobe acrobatreader that is running cannot be used to view pdf files in a web browser. This handson guide introduces you to angularjs, the open source javascript framework that uses modelviewcontroller mvc architecture, data binding, clientside templates, and dependency injection to create a muchneeded. Whereas, i can download the same file successfully by following download file from an asp.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. Opening pdfs in a new window with javascript codeproject. This link has an approach that i would recommend you try.

An angularjs directive to display pdf files with pdfjs star 493. When youre ready, please read the guide for contributing to angularjs. Another way of adding a pdf file to your html document is using the tag. The question addressed loading an image, but i was able to fiddle with this plunker example until i was able to load text files. This article demonstrates the way of using angular pdf file viewer in visual studio 2017. Well merge pull requests and create new releases, but not actively solve issues. Do you have a base64 string and do not know how to convert it to pdf using javascript. Sno pdffilename pagenoto be opened title 1 letter1. Following example shows about how to upload the file usin. Download a pdf in angular 2 if you need to download a pdf file stream from your web service, there are a couple of key things to do. In this quick post, i will show you how to implement this functionality in angular 4 using filesaver. Pdf document display and file downloads with angular, angularjs, and. How to open a pdf downloaded from an api with javascript blog.

The attribute historically used to open a new window, target, has been removed from the html 4. Bug tracker roadmap vote for features about docs service status. Hi guys, in the previous post we have learned how to create a grid with paging,sorting,filtering in this post ill show you how to upload a file in angularjs. We will demonstrate about integration of angular pdf viewer directive with your angularjs application. Today, i faced a requirement where i need to implement file save functionality in an angular 4 application.

Its up to the browser settings to force it one way or another. This way, you dont have to download anything or maintain a local copy. Download and then print pdf file in angularjs sometime developer need to download pdf file and print that pdf document. How to open a pdf file in angularjs stack overflow. If it fails, trying to call one of the saveblob methods. Just in case the plunker link isnt working, this is the example code. Im using angularjs in front end and api services are written in spring. Clientside pdf generation with angularjs brett the whitt. In addition, ill show how to embed pdf into html page and create a link to download the pdf. For this tutorial, well create a simple form that has a file upload field, which binds. Open a pdf in a new window of the browser with angularjs. I will show you some practical examples how to decode base64 to pdf using the atob function and get some information about it. A controller is a javascript object that contains attributesproperties, and functions.

We will create a input type element that will take source path of pdf file and display into div container. Here i have shared a code snippet for download pdf then print that pdf using angularjs. Angular 2 how to open a pdf file with specific page number. Html2canvas is buggy its the best tool out there that i found but it hasnt been updated in awhile. An angularjs directive pdf controls upon scrolling.

Angularjs develop smaller, lighter web apps that are simple to create and easy to test, extend, and maintain as they grow. Solved download a file in the browser using angularjs or. If it still fails, switching to the direct mime type pdf file download. Support the development of jsfiddle and get extra features. We are using angular directive angularjspdf to view pdf file in angular application, which are internally using pdf. I had some trouble this weekend figuring out how to open a text file in angular.

There are two popular libraries to embed a pdf file in your angular application. Set the source to specify the web address of your pdf file. Finally we get the folder we want to save the pdf too, name the file and write the file to disk. To develop this app, we have used html, css and angularjs. A blank page in the web browser a red x icon a brokenlink indicator, such as a red square, a blue triangle, or a blue circle error. Wrap the controls in the view file as defined in the attribute templateurl with a tag nav with an ngclass. Angularjs application mainly relies on controllers to control the flow of data in the application. Jsfi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code.

Pdf viewer example using angular 24 angularjs reactjs. How do i build a pdf fileblob from byte via a rest call. This is onother pdf viewer tutorial, i am creating simple angular 4 tutorial that will display pdf using ng2 pdf viewer libs. Im new to angular js and i wish to open a pdf document in a new window of the browser after pressing a button. Angularjs i about the tutorial angularjs is a very powerful javascript library. It allows to set also your preferred width and height. Both firefox and chrome use an opensource pdf viewer called pdf. The above two lines create a url that will open the file in browser in new window. However, i reckon youre not interested in good old angularjs 1. How to view pdf file angular application using pdf. Full sample of how to load a pdf from a base64 string.

This is a module of angularjs to save html as pdf demo, which basically converts html to html5 canvas and captures it and converts it to pdf and saves it to your browser. Finally we delete the extra dom elements we created earlier to generate the pdf. I have webmethod as illustrated below that should return a byte. Make sure you use the responsetype property of the requestoptions object im using typescript here.

I am trying to get pdf document from web api, and want to show in angular app. Now in the directive we accept only the pdfs url, but this feature will be considered in future releases, so the user can pass a base64 string instead of the url. Pdf document display and file downloads with angular. This viewer is ideal for basic viewing use cases, and includes a few basic widgets. In the below line, the iframe is the dom object and the response.

Both of these properties can be specified by px, cm, vh or by. An angularjs directive to display pdf files with pdfjs angularjspdf. Implementing file save functionality with angular 4. The byte then needs to be retrieved by ajax call and display the pdf file. The directive embeds the full viewer, which allows you to scroll through the pdf low maintenance. While window is globally available in javascript, it causes testability problems, because it is a global variable. Opening a pdf file in angularjs solutions experts exchange. Find answers to opening a pdf file in angularjs from the expert community at experts exchange.

Thats basically what you want here, since you can minify, tokenize, and compress your code till the cows come home. It is a web standards based platform for parsing and rendering pdfs. It extends html dom with additional attributes and makes it more responsive to user actions. Open the solution with the visual studio 2019, and rebuild the. Troubleshoot viewing pdf files on the web adobe inc. It is used in single page application spa projects. To make the download link work, create an empty file, name it download. How to read pdf stream in angularjs 4 i got the following pdf stream from a server. Angularjs download pdf file using anchor tag in angularjs. My luck turned around when i found this stackoverflow question.

Note that there is a downside when using the mime type. The ngopen directive sets the open attribute of a details list. Download file from server using angular 78 roy tutorials. From your codecontent, you cant force the browser to open a new tab rather than a new window, or viceversa. Open a pdf in a new window of the browser with angularjs stack. Basically, i replaced every instance of readasdataurl in the upload. An angularjs directive to display pdf files with pdfjs sayaneeangularjspdf. Opening documents such as pdfs in a new window should be automated using javascript for the following reasons users will often close the web browser when a pdf is opened, mistakenly believing the document has been opened in adobe reader.

702 180 806 1209 715 90 668 1142 1370 1342 1317 35 892 1255 422 170 921 1187 999 1232 468 354 1064 1113 1340 108 1004 1094 1321 277 148 1101 193 1071